Having no friends doesn’t have to mean that you feel lonely. There’s nothing inherently dangerous or unhealthy about being alone. It’s when isolation causes loneliness that your health can suffer. It’s perfectly possible to have a full and exciting life when you’re primarily alone.

Do people who live alone devalue family?

Rather than devaluing family, people who live alone are redefining it in ways that are more expansive and more inclusive. Solitude may be more important to well-being in contemporary life than we have realized.
